DOWNLOAD EBOOKExcerpt from The Sanitary Evolution of London The health of the people of a country stands foremost in the rank of national considerations. Upon their health depends their physical strength and energy, upon it their mental vigour, their individual happiness, and, in a great degree, their moral character. Upon it, moreover, depends the productivity of their labour, and the material prosperity and commercial success of. Their. Country. Ultimately, upon it depends the very existence of the nation and of the Empire. About the Publisher Forgotten Books publishes hundreds of thousands of rare and classic books.
